    Nice keep us posted and send pics. I started out with a 16ft fibergalss hull I bought second hand from the Navy MWR, it came with a 9.9 hp Merc, 1970 model. I pimped that boat out with a front Teakwood Deck a Hummingbird LCR and a 25hp Merc with a little stainless prop. Also added a livewell and carpet an re-painted and gelcoated the hull from Orange to Hunter Green. I called it "The Green Hornet". Man I miss that little boat, caught a ton of fish from it. Point is I now have a 188VX Ranger, I remember back in those days dreaming that one day I will have a Ranger and you have to start somewhere. thanks for triggering some fond memories and enjoy Your new to You Boat and welcome to some GREAT times to come.
